How to Convert Kilogram-Force/sq. Cm to Centipascal

1 kgf/cm^2 = 9806650 cPa

Example: convert 15 kgf/cm^2 to cPa:
15 kgf/cm^2 = 15 × 9806650 cPa = 147099750 cPa

Kilogram-Force/sq. Cm

Kilogram-force per square centimeter (kgf/cm²) is a unit of pressure representing the force of one kilogram-force applied over an area of one square centimeter.

History/Origin

The unit originated from the use of the kilogram-force, a non-SI unit of force based on the gravitational force on a kilogram, and was commonly used in engineering and physics before the widespread adoption of the Pascal. It was particularly prevalent in countries using the metric system for pressure measurements.

Current Use

Although largely replaced by the Pascal (Pa) in scientific contexts, kgf/cm² is still used in some industries such as hydraulics, pneumatics, and engineering to express pressure, especially in regions or applications where traditional units persist.


Centipascal

The centipascal (cPa) is a unit of pressure equal to one hundredth of a pascal, where 1 pascal (Pa) is the SI unit of pressure defined as one newton per square meter.

History/Origin

The centipascal was introduced as a smaller unit of pressure for more precise measurements, particularly in scientific and engineering contexts, although it is not widely used in practice. It derives from the pascal, the SI base unit established in 1960.

Current Use

The centipascal is rarely used in modern applications; pressure measurements typically utilize pascals or larger units such as kilopascals. It may appear in specialized scientific literature or calibration contexts where fine pressure distinctions are necessary.
